CAT vs UNP: which stock scores better overall?
Based on Q·Score, Caterpillar, Inc. (CAT) scores 7.4/10 versus Union Pacific Corporation (UNP) at 7/10. The Q·Score measures five dimensions: Quality, Health, Growth, Valuation, and Sentiment. For informational purposes only — not financial advice.
Which has better revenue growth: CAT or UNP?
Caterpillar, Inc. (CAT) scores higher on Growth (9.7/10 vs 6.6/10). Caterpillar, Inc. reports revenue growth (24.0% YoY) while Union Pacific Corporation reports (11.5% YoY). Growth scores reflect revenue and earnings momentum relative to sector peers.
Is CAT or UNP more attractively valued?
Caterpillar, Inc. (CAT) scores higher on Valuation (7.3/10 vs 7/10). CAT trades at 24.2× P/E versus UNP at 20.1×. Valuation is assessed using P/E ratio, analyst price targets, and 52-week range positioning relative to sector peers.
What do analysts say about CAT vs UNP?
There are 26 analysts covering CAT with a consensus price target of $975.61, and 24 analysts covering UNP with a consensus target of $329.25. Analyst consensus ratings are aggregated from Wall Street research and do not constitute investment advice.
Which is more profitable: CAT or UNP?
Union Pacific Corporation (UNP) scores higher on Quality (9.3/10 vs 8.2/10). Net profit margin: CAT at 14.5%, UNP at 28.8%. Quality scores reflect profit margins, return on equity, and free cash flow generation.
Which has stronger financial health: CAT or UNP?
Caterpillar, Inc. (CAT) scores higher on Financial Health (5.5/10 vs 4.4/10). Market beta: CAT at 1.59, UNP at 0.97. Health scores consider beta, debt-to-equity, and current ratio. All investments carry risk — this is not investment advice.
What are the market caps of CAT and UNP?
Caterpillar, Inc. (CAT) has a market capitalisation of $360.2B, while Union Pacific Corporation (UNP) has a market cap of $168.7B. Market cap data is sourced from Yahoo Finance and reflects the most recent available figures.
Do CAT or UNP pay dividends?
CAT pays a dividend yield of 0.83%, while UNP pays a dividend yield of 1.99%. Dividend yields fluctuate with share price and company payout decisions.
